Output 90f9256eed76e8c65b98b73d61e8aa396d0a0bb24358b5c50aeb6512fd355826:1

value
259055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c5af3dd48db5e5d249cf588391dba14bf4e33a OP_EQUAL
address
3AbzHWkVneAjMdtj6PdQee18MMZ7TScbE2
transaction
90f9256eed76e8c65b98b73d61e8aa396d0a0bb24358b5c50aeb6512fd355826
confirmations
142666
spent
true